Jakarta, CNBC Indonesia - The Deputy for Cooperative Business Development at the Ministry of Cooperatives, Panel Barus, discussed the progress of building Village/Urban Village Red and White Cooperatives (KDMP), which is a priority programme of President Prabowo.

The government aims to activate/operate 30,000 village cooperatives by July-August 2026, in line with the ongoing KDMP construction data. The facilities being built include buildings for community business and economic activities such as basic goods sales units, savings and loans, warehousing, logistics transport, village clinics, and medicine outlets.

Panel Barus stated that the operational success of KDMP has three indicators: the cooperatives must address distribution problems and high logistics costs through the sale of affordable products.

Furthermore, the cooperatives must be able to provide working capital credit for rural communities to tackle the issue of moneylenders, and they must serve as off-takers (absorbers) of agricultural products/village economic activities at prices beneficial to farmers.
